Drexler’s 48 Pace Portland
From Associated Press
PORTLAND, Ore. —
Clyde Drexler scored 48 points, matching the second-highest total of his career, as the Portland Trail Blazers beat San Antonio, 116-111, Sunday night.
Drexler, who fell two points short of his career high, had 29 at halftime and scored five during a 19-second span in the final quarter.
Drexler made 17 of 28 field goals and 11 of 13 free throws in posting the highest point total in the NBA this season. He was the only Portland player to shoot better than 50%.
